What causes the brake pad warning in Audi Q7?

6Answers
LeSteven
07/29/2025, 09:27:49 AM

Audi Q7 displays a brake pad warning because the brake pads are severely worn and need replacement. The reasons and principles for the brake pad warning are as follows. Reasons for brake pad warning: The brake pad warning usually occurs when the front brake pads are nearing their wear limit, alerting the owner to replace them promptly. Principle of brake pad warning: Typically, the warning is triggered when the wear indicator line on the brake pads is worn through. Replacement cycle for brake pads: There is no fixed replacement cycle for brake pads; replacement should be based on actual wear. Generally, brake pads need to be replaced every 30,000 to 80,000 kilometers.

VanJuniper
08/14/2025, 12:01:27 AM

If your Audi Q7 shows a brake pad warning, it's 80% likely time to replace them. When the pads wear thin, the sensor triggers an alarm to remind the owner not to delay. Having driven tens of thousands of kilometers myself, I stop to check immediately when this warning appears. Failing to replace the pads promptly increases braking distance, making highway driving nerve-wracking. Another possibility is sensor wiring issues, like water causing a short circuit, but that's rare. Take it to a reliable repair shop to measure pad thickness – usually, replacing them solves the problem quickly. Make it a habit to maintain your brakes regularly, checking them every six months to avoid unnecessary expenses. Safety first – don't wait until the brakes fail to regret it.

McAnnie
10/09/2025, 11:13:03 PM

When encountering an Audi Q7 brake pad warning, the most common cause is that the brake pads have reached the end of their lifespan. The sensor sends a signal when it detects the minimum thickness limit. Sometimes false alarms stem from aging circuits or loose connectors, so I always recommend measuring the pad thickness first; replace them if they're excessively thin, otherwise check the sensor wiring. Delaying repairs can easily damage the brake discs, doubling the cost. Experience shows that the Q7's system is quite reliable, but don't overlook the importance of regular maintenance. Simple upkeep can prevent 90% of issues—just remove the wheels for a check to drive with peace of mind.

What is the fuel consumption of the 2011 Subaru Forester?

2011 Subaru Forester has four models: 2.5XT Automatic Luxury Edition, 2.5XT Automatic Luxury Navigation Edition, Manual Comfort Edition, and 2.0XS Automatic Comfort Edition. The two models equipped with a 150-horsepower engine have an NEDC fuel consumption of 8.2L per 100km. The two models equipped with a 230-horsepower engine have an NEDC fuel consumption of 10.5L per 100km. All 2011 Subaru Forester models have a fuel tank capacity of 60L. The distance that can be covered on a full tank of fuel is as follows: For the two models with a 150-horsepower engine, the distance on a full tank is 60/8.2 100=732km. For the two models with a 230-horsepower engine, the distance on a full tank is 60/10.5 100=571km. Vehicle fuel consumption is directly related to five major factors: driving habits, the vehicle itself, road conditions, natural wind, and environmental temperature. Specific factors that increase fuel consumption are as follows: Driving habits: Aggressive driving, such as sudden acceleration, frequent overtaking, and not easing off the throttle before a red light, will increase fuel consumption. The vehicle itself: Vehicles with larger engine displacement generally consume more fuel because higher displacement usually means higher power, requiring more gasoline for combustion. Heavier vehicles also consume more fuel as greater weight requires more driving torque. Road conditions: Driving on dirt roads, muddy roads, soft surfaces, or mountainous roads increases resistance and fuel consumption. Natural wind: Driving against the wind or on windy days increases vehicle resistance and fuel consumption. Low environmental temperature: When the engine block is cold, the injected gasoline does not atomize easily, requiring more gasoline for combustion, thus increasing fuel consumption. Additionally, in low temperatures, the engine computer controls higher RPMs to warm up the engine, which also increases fuel consumption.

Why can't the gear shift be moved out of P position in Changan CS75?

Changan CS75's gear shift being stuck in P position is due to the transmission lock hook being jammed. After shifting into P, the cable drives the connecting ball pin, at which point the working pin slides to engage the lock pin pawl with the parking gear, locking the vehicle's gear shift and preventing the shift lever from being moved. Parking on level ground: The P position serves as both neutral and includes a braking mechanism, so its primary function is parking. When temporarily stopping on level ground, shifting into P puts the car's transmission in neutral operation, completely interrupting power transmission from the engine to the output shaft. Drivers don't need to turn off the running engine during brief waiting periods. Parking on slopes: The core function of P position is to achieve durable and safe slope parking for automatic transmission vehicles, which represents the key role of P position in the entire automatic transmission car industry. When parked on level ground, both automatic and manual transmission cars only need to use the handbrake to keep the vehicle firmly in place for extended periods.

Where is the Toyota Rearview Mirror Heating Switch Located?

It is the middle button at the very bottom of the center console. Below is the relevant introduction: 1. Car Rearview Mirror: The car rearview mirrors are located on the left and right sides of the car's front and inside the car. They reflect the conditions behind, beside, and below the car, allowing the driver to indirectly see these areas clearly. They serve as the "second pair of eyes," expanding the driver's field of vision. 2. Classification: Generally, there are two main types of rearview mirror surfaces. One is a flat mirror, which, as the name suggests, has a flat surface. In technical terms, it has a "surface curvature radius R of infinity," similar to a typical household mirror, providing an image of the same size as seen by the eye. This type of flat mirror is commonly used as an interior rearview mirror. The other type is a convex mirror, which has a spherical surface with varying curvature radii. Its image is smaller than what the eye sees, but it offers a wider field of view, similar to the effect of a camera's "wide-angle lens." This type of convex mirror is commonly used as an exterior rearview mirror and a lower rearview mirror.
